Position Highlights

The mission of the department of Diagnostic Imaging is to provide quality images and treatment to patients in a compassionate and efficient manner. Under the direction of the Chairman of Radiology and the Division Administrator, the Radiology Manager will be responsible for the daily operation of assigned modalities within the Imaging Services Department. This position will effectively maintain a system of monitoring the quality, safety, productivity and the appropriateness of services provided to achieve the best individualized care possible for all patients based on age appropriateness care.

Ideal Candidate

  • Has a bachelor’s degree
  • Is a graduate of a JCERT accredited school of Radiologic Technology, school of Nuclear Medicine or school of Ultrasonography.
  • Is ARRT, CNMT or ARDMS registered
  • Has a current Florida State License
  • Has a minimum of 5 years’ experience in a radiology field
  • Can demonstrate knowledge of radiology principles as they apply to the daily operations of a radiology department, including correct and adequate positioning skills and procedure protocol knowledge
  • Has complete working knowledge of radiographic equipment
  • Has experience coordinating and performing procedure scheduling as it pertains to patient preparation, orders, and proper resources
  • 3 years prior supervisory experience would be preferred
